Definition
Bristly refers to having a rough or stiff texture, often characterized by short, coarse hairs or spines.
Sample Sentences
- The bristly texture of the cactus made it unapproachable.
- She brushed her fingers against the bristly leaves of the plant.
- His bristly beard itched whenever he wore a scarf.
- The dog had a bristly coat that stood out in the sunlight.
- As she ran her hand over the bristly surface, she felt a rush of nostalgia.
- The bristly hairs on the back of the animal's neck stood up in alarm.
- He used a bristly brush to scrub the stubborn stains from the pot.
- The bristly thistles in the field posed a challenge for the hikers.
